Understanding Soil Mechanics: Phase Relations
Soil mechanics is a critical branch of civil engineering that explores the behavior of soil under various conditions. This summary delves into the fundamental concepts of phase relations, a pivotal aspect of soil mechanics, and provides definitions and calculations essential for engineers.
The Basics of Soil Composition
At the core of soil mechanics is the understanding of soil composition, which includes solids, water, and air. When visualizing soil beneath a building, one can picture a solid matrix made up of rocks, gravel, clay, and other materials. The spaces or "voids" within this matrix are filled with either water or air, depending on the water table level.
